I have High Speed Cable connection, and use a Linksys WRT 54G router. Using both wire and wireless. I have several Uniden 2.4 GH wireless phones. For years everything worked ok. Lately when anyone use one of the phones it shut down the internet, wire and wireless. What could be the problem and what steps should I take to fix?

Problem is that the wireless headphones are on the same frequency, so it is killing the wireless internet signal, try changing the channels on either the headphones or the wireless.

What channel are you using to connect to your wireless router?

You can check by going to 192.168.1.1

Clicking on Wireless and then Wireless channel will tell you which channel you are connected to.

Change the channel to the channel furthermost away from that. Try changing to 11 or 14 if you can get it. Just change it back if anything bad happen.
 
Drop it down to channel like 2, since the most commonly used channels are like 6 through 10 for most devices. Also, if you have multiple APs in your house make sure you don't also keep them all on the same channel.
 
Thanks to everyone, I have set to channel 11, test suggest problem may be solved. Will let post later if any problems.
